First published in 1887, An Introduction to the Study of Embryology is a classic of embryological literature. Written by Alfred Cort Haddon, a prominent biologist of the time, the book provides an overview of the development of animals from their fertilized eggs to the adult form. It covers topics such as cell division, gastrulation, and organogenesis, and includes descriptions and illustrations of various developmental stages. This book is an essential resource for students and researchers in the field of developmental biology.
